Did You Know?

Rail moves 20% more people into London than ten years ago. During the peak periods an average of 451,000 commuters travels by rail into the capital every working day.
Over 50% of Britain's 2,500 stations are now equipped with Closed Circuit Television (CCTV) surveillance systems. There are 20,000 CCTV cameras on the network and over 500 stations have cameras that are centrally monitored.
Approximately 1600 freight trains are operated on average daily.
